Why Traditional Attire Adds Joy to the Barasala Invitation in Telugu
Namakaranam day matters a lot in most Telugu households. It's one of those days parents tend to hold onto for years afterward. Putting traditional clothing on the card isn't only for looks either, it quietly tells guests this is a cultural moment, not just another get-together. A baby dressed in a small pattu langa or kurta set looks adorable, no doubt, but there's more to it than cuteness, it carries the values behind the whole ceremony too. And once guests spot a card like that, the excitement for the event sort of begins right there.
Easy Steps to Make Your Own Naming Ceremony Invitation Card with Joy
Making one of these at home really isn't difficult. A few things that help:
- Warm background shades, yellow, pink, or green tend to suit a traditional look
- A baby photo in traditional clothing, if there's one handy
- Telugu fonts for the name and date, adds that personal feel
- Small icons, flowers, a diya, maybe even a swing or oosu, work as nice accents
- Short text, a line or two of blessing is usually enough
- Print on card stock, or just share it across phone groups instead
- Templates from Canva, Crafty Art, or PosterMyWall, handy if time is tight
None of this costs much. Most parents get it done in an evening, sometimes two.
Designing a Naming Ceremony Invitation Card That Feels Personal and Joyful
What really makes a card stand out isn't fancy software, it's the small personal bits added along the way. A solid naming ceremony invitation card still needs the basics right though, baby's name, date, time, venue, nothing fancy there. But little extras change things, a mango leaf border here, a tiny temple bell icon there. Some families even add a short Telugu welcome note, and that usually lands well, especially with older relatives.
Sharing the Namakaranam Ceremony Invitation in Telugu with Love and Joy
Once the card's done, printing a few copies helps for elders who still like holding paper invites. Younger relatives mostly just want it on WhatsApp though, quick, easy, no fuss. Doing both kind of covers everyone, nobody really gets left out that way.
